
George Dimitrov
Member of the Board of Directors of Evrotrust Technologies
Prof. George Dimitrov is a Doctor of Laws of Katholieke Universiteit Leuven, Belgium (Ph.D. 2008). Graduated cum laude from the Sofia University, Faculty of Law (LL.M. 1995) and has specialized at the Academy of American and International Law, Dallas, Texas (2002) as a holder of the prestigious Victor Folsom Fellowship. He is a professor in ICT Law at University for Library Studies and Information Technologies. Prof. Dimitrov is a founding partner of Dimitrov, Petrov & Co. – a premiere Bulgarian law firm (www.dpc.bg) and head of its ICT Law & IPR Law Department and Member of the Board of Directors of Evrotrust Technologies – leading eID and qualified trust service provider He is a Panelist at the Czech Arbitration Court for the .eu domain ADR. Being a He has played for many years a leading role in elaboration of key the strategies of national importance, such as: the National Concept on E-Justice, the National Concept on E-Identification, the Strategy for the Implementation of the E-healthcare in Bulgaria, the Strategy for E-government, the Strategy for Competitiveness of Bulgaria on the International ICT Markets, et al.
